Understanding How Binary Code Works in Computing
Binary code forms the backbone of modern computing, serving as the simplest form of data representation using only two symbols: 0 and 1. To understand how binary code works, it is essential to delve into its fundamental principles and applications in various computing processes.
At its core, binary code operates on a base-2 numeral system. Unlike the decimal system, which uses ten digits (0 through 9), binary employs only two. Each digit in binary is known as a “bit,” representing the smallest unit of data in a computer. When bits are grouped together, they form bytes, facilitating the representation of more complex data structures.
The way binary code works is by representing data and instructions through sequences of 0s and 1s. These sequences are interpreted by computers to execute commands, perform calculations, and manage data storage. For instance, in a CPU, binary code translates into electrical signals, with ‘1’ indicating an “on” state and ‘0’ an “off” state, thereby controlling the flow of electricity within circuits.
Understanding how binary code works is crucial for software development and troubleshooting. Programmers often convert high-level programming languages into binary to enable computers to process commands efficiently. This conversion process, known as compiling, transforms user-friendly code into machine-readable binary code.
Binary also plays a pivotal role in digital communication. In data transmission, binary ensures that information is sent in a format that devices can easily read and interpret, maintaining data integrity across networks. This is especially important in applications such as data encryption and error detection, where binary sequences must be precise and reliable.
To summarize, binary code is integral to computing, from the simplest operations to complex data processing. It is essential for anyone in the field to understand how binary code works, as it underpins the digital age’s technological advancements.